Salu

Cyclopedia of Biblical, Theological and Ecclesiastical Literature

(Heb. Salu', סָלוּא, weighed; Sept. Σαλώ v.r. Σαλμών ), a prince and head of a house among the children of Simeon; father of the Zimri who was slain by Phinehas for bringing the Midianitish woman into the camp of Israel (Numbers 25:14; see Numbers 25:7 sq.). B.C. ante 1618.
